Israel and Lebanon Agree to 45-Day Ceasefire Extension After Washington Talks
Israel and Lebanon have agreed to a 45-day extension of their shaky ceasefire after two days of negotiations in Washington DC, the US State Department said.
State Department spokesman Tommy Pigott said, "We hope these discussions will advance lasting peace between the two countries, full recognition of each other's sovereignty and territorial integrity, and establishing genuine security along their shared border."
US President Donald Trump announced the truce on April 16, but Israel and Hezbollah have continued to exchange fire since then.
On Wednesday, Lebanon's health ministry said Israeli air strikes killed 22 people, including eight children, across southern Lebanon.
The State Department said it would reconvene the political track of negotiations in June.
